1. Improved Gum Health
When your teeth are misaligned, it can be harder to brush and floss properly. Leftover food particles lead to plaque buildup, which can eventually cause tartar, inflammation, and gum disease. Possible signs of gum disease include bad breath, loose teeth, sensitivity, and even receding gums.
Straightening your teeth with Invisalign can make it easier to maintain gum health, reducing your risk of gum disease and even bigger health concerns like heart disease or diabetes.
2. Reduced Risk of Tooth Decay
Food trapped between gaps in crooked teeth creates the perfect environment for cavities to form. Plaque buildup can lead to tooth decay—and potentially tooth loss. With Invisalign (and good brushing and flossing habits), you can reduce the chance of developing these problems.
3. Prevent Teeth Grinding (Bruxism)
If your teeth aren’t properly aligned, you may start grinding them, a condition called bruxism. This can lead to headaches, jaw pain, trouble sleeping, and worn-down enamel. Invisalign not only addresses alignment issues but also acts as a protective barrier, similar to a mouthguard, to help prevent bruxism.
4. Easier Chewing and Digestion
Crooked teeth can make chewing difficult, which might affect how well your body digests food. By aligning your teeth with Invisalign, you can chew more effectively and improve digestion.
5. A Boost in Confidence
There’s nothing like the confidence you feel when you have a smile you’re proud of. With Invisalign, you can enjoy straighter teeth and feel more comfortable in social settings. It’s amazing how much a great smile can impact your self-esteem!
6. Creating Space for Dental Implants
If you’re missing a tooth, the surrounding teeth may shift to close the gap, making it harder to fit a dental implant. Invisalign can straighten your existing teeth, creating enough space for a future restoration.
7. Preventing Injuries
Misaligned teeth are more vulnerable to damage or accidents. Straightening your teeth with Invisalign lowers the risk of injuries, like chipping or even losing a tooth.
